Regarding the 'Triggering model', as defined by OPC 10000-4, section 5.12.1.6:
https://reference.opcfoundation.org/v104/Core/docs/Part4/5.12.1/
Within Ua Expert it is possible to set 'Sampling' mode for a monitored item, but I cannot see how to link it to a triggering item.
Is that possible?
Using Ua Expert V1.5.1

Hi,
no the UaExpert is not capable of requesting monitored item in the triggering mode. The UaExpert can just do the "regular" monitoring modes (sampling anf reporting).

Hi,
Thank you for clarifying that. (Is this feature on a roadmap to be included in a future release perhaps?)
So as it stands, setting the monitoring mode of an item to 'Sampling' will cause the server to sample the value and queue it up if required, but it will never be published to a client because no extended triggering can be configured.
Is that right?
Is there a use case for when this behaviour might be required?

Hi,
correct, the "sampling" mode means sampling for ever (must configure queue size correctly to not loose data), but not sending unless you have a trigger item (which you can not configure in UaExpert). Therefor the the "sampling-mode" is (kind of) useless in UaExpert. Except you want to test some Server functionality.
